Transaction 526319a09628c24e8e2fb377cb9364c8fc714d7be7ce936a20ea374579e9112a

1 Input
2 Outputs
  • 526319a09628c24e8e2fb377cb9364c8fc714d7be7ce936a20ea374579e9112a:0
  • value  1676603
    address  3F5V3C5BtXmiWVuewPurus2So4GEbrqU8r
  • 526319a09628c24e8e2fb377cb9364c8fc714d7be7ce936a20ea374579e9112a:1
  • value  12994981
    address  bc1q07dpp6eqynkccmyhnxlqgxt4reywgckzcj84cv